We are seeking a highly motivated Upstream Processing Technician to support the manufacture of commercial and clinical biologics. The candidate will adhere to Current Good Manufacturing Practices (cGMPs) and perform a variety of functions related to upstream cell culture processes. These functions include the propagation of mammalian cell culture, aseptic cell culture operations, execution of large-scale production bioreactors, and conducting large scale filtration or centrifugation. This role offers a great opportunity to be involved in large-scale biological and chemistry pharmaceutical operations.
ResponsibilitiesThis position requires working in cleanroom and aseptic suites, where you must be willing to gown up in a full gowning suit including bodysuit, gloves, hair and beard nets, face covers, and safety glasses. The work schedule consists of rotating 10-hour shifts, working 40 hours a week, with a specific two-week rotation. You will need to be able to lift a minimum of 25 lbs independently and stand for 80% of the shift. Note that makeup, jewelry, nail polish, cologne, perfume, scented lotions, or hair care products are prohibited.
